Fees & estimate guide
How we price manufacturing variance audits — fixed fees after scoping, with indicative ranges and what moves the quote.
We do not sell subscriptions or packaged software. Fees reflect plant complexity, evidence quality, and how many variance families (material, labour, overhead) sit in scope.
Indicative ranges
Material usage & scrap review
From HKD 28,000
One to two weeks for agreed material families at a single plant. Higher when BOM history is incomplete or scrap coding is inconsistent across shifts.
Labour rate & efficiency check
From HKD 32,000
Priced mainly by work-centre count and whether temporary labour and overtime need separate bridges.
Overhead & inventory variance probe
From HKD 38,000
Two to three weeks depending on absorption logic and the volume of inventory adjustment journals to sample.
Full manufacturing variance audit
Typically HKD 85,000–160,000
Fixed fee after scoping. Single-line plants with clean scrap records sit toward the lower end; multi-line plants with weak BOM controls sit higher.
What moves the estimate
- Number of work centres and depth of BOM levels
- Quality and completeness of scrap, rework, and time tickets
- Whether standards changed mid-period without a clean cut-over
- Need for bilingual reporting (English / Chinese) for board packs
- Travel beyond the Kwun Tong–New Territories corridor
What is not charged separately
Kick-off calls, draft workshops, and one revision cycle on the final report are included in the fixed fee. Extra plant days requested after fieldwork closes are billed at an agreed day rate stated in the engagement letter.
Deposits
A 30% deposit confirms the fieldwork dates. The balance is due on delivery of the final report. See our refund policy for cancellation and rescheduling rules.
